"Sharks: Fun and Fascinating Facts and Photos about These Amazing & Unique Animals for Kids" by Dan Anthony explores the captivating world of sharks through engaging facts and stunning photographs. Designed for young readers, this book delves into the various species of sharks, their habitats, and their behaviors. It highlights the importance of sharks in marine ecosystems while dispelling common myths and misconceptions. With fun trivia and vibrant imagery, the book aims to educate and inspire curiosity about these incredible creatures, making it an enjoyable and informative read for children interested in marine life. Dan Anthony lives in Pembrokeshire and writes for children and grown-ups. His radio plays have been broadcast on the BBC, he worked on S4Cs children's series Y Meees and was a scriptwriter on CBBC's Tracy Beaker series. His first children's book, The Rugby Zombies was nominated for a Tir na n-Og by the Welsh Books council and he has since completed the popular Rugby Zombie trilogy.
